Quantity Surveyor
Galldris Group
Location: Burton Green, Warwickshire
An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Quantity Surveyor to join our team in the West Midlands. To be considered, you will come from a Civil Engineering / Construction background and be interested in working on a high-profile and unique infrastructure project.
The successful candidate will assist the Senior Quantity Surveyor and commercial team by providing support in managing all costs and contractual aspects of the project. The position requires an individual who is keen to progress and develop their career whilst working in an impressive civil engineering environment.
Key Accountabilities to include but not limited to:
* Price and agree project Compensation Events under a NEC3 form of contract, in a timely manner whilst maximising our recovery
* Administer the contract (and subcontract) conditions and identify and prepare timely contractual notices for all events
* Assist in robust record keeping protecting our contractual entitlement
* Procure supply chain orders in a timely manner that accurately reflect the scope of works and administer these accurately valuing, certifying and issuing relevant payment notices
* Assist the Commercial Lead with monthly CVR reports, ensuring they accurately reflect the current position on site and the final projected figures
* Comply with company policies and procedures
* Achieve or exceed budgeted targets by looking for V/E opportunities, alternative methods of completing the works and buying gains from S/C Procurement
* Undertaking other commercial duties as reasonably required from time to time by line manager
Experience/Knowledge:
* Experience working on large civils infrastructure project, ideally with a Main Contractor or Employer
* Preferably experience of FRC/structure works in a civils environment
* Support commercial lead on commercial aspects of the project
* Solid understanding of contract law and terminology
* Experience working with NEC3 or NEC4 Option C is desired
* Experience working with NEC3 or NEC4 Options A, B, D, E is also beneficial
* Capable of autonomously producing compensation event quotations and administering change in accordance with the contract terms and conditions
* Ideally experienced in providing some support in the production of CVR’s
Qualifications:
* Bachelor’s degree in Quantity Surveying or similar technical qualification (HND HNC)
* Royal institution of Chartered Surveyors (RICS) Membership (desirable)
* CSCS Card
Skills:
* Ability to use a range of IT packages, Microsoft Office and bespoke packages
* Experience with contract management software such as CEMAR
* Highly numerate with strong excel skills and capable of understanding and using formulas
* Excellent communication skills, both oral & written
* Punctual with a positive attitude at all times and the ability to integrate and play an active part in the construction team
* Genuine desire to progress and pursue personal development and CPD
* Exceptional relationship building skills
* Self-motivated and proactive commercial awareness and understanding of the construction process
* Negotiation skills and ability to apply those skills internally, externally & with our supply chain
* Good organisational skills and the ability to prioritise to meet deadlines
